My Project
Students need a digital camera to document a wide variety of learning experiences. Students in my classes develop numerous student-led projects that take them beyond the classroom. To create an atmosphere of self-confidence and pride in their accomplishments, they need to be able to document their work into professional portfolios. Examples of such projects include: a hand washing program for elementary students, financial education for the community, numerous recycling projects, and leadership development. By keeping a record of their work, students can reflect on their accomplishments and be intrinsically motivated to continue developing these projects as well as many, many more.
